Product Introduction
The Allen-Bradley 2094-PRS8 is a slim power rail engineered for the Kinetix 6000 multi-axis servo drive system, providing a unified platform for both mechanical mounting and electrical power distribution. It serves as a critical infrastructure component in high-performance motion control systems, enabling efficient integration of multiple servo drive modules within a compact cabinet design.
Designed to support up to 8 axes, the 2094-PRS8 accommodates one Integrated Axis Module (IAM) and up to seven additional axis modules. Its compatibility with 230V and 460V drive systems ensures adaptability across various industrial environments, while maintaining stable and consistent power delivery through its integrated DC bus structure.
The slim and elongated design of the rail allows for extended system configurations without significantly increasing panel space requirements. By consolidating power distribution and module interconnection into a single structure, the 2094-PRS8 reduces installation complexity, enhances system reliability, and supports scalable motion control architectures.
Product Specifications
| Parameter | Value |
|---|---|
| Product Name | Kinetix 6000 Slim Power Rail |
| Model Number | 2094-PRS8 |
| Manufacturer | Allen-Bradley |
| Series | Kinetix 6000 |
| Supported Voltage | 230V / 460V AC Drive Systems |
| Axis Support | 1 IAM + up to 7 additional modules (8-axis system) |
| Mounting Type | Panel-mounted rail system |
| Function | Power distribution and module interconnection |
| Compatibility | Kinetix 6000 multi-axis servo drives |
| Material | Industrial-grade conductive and structural alloy |
| Thermal Design | Passive heat dissipation through rail structure |
| Installation Method | Direct panel installation with module alignment |
| Dimensions | 632.5 x 25.4 x 231 mm |
| Weight | 4.43 kg |
